Used coffee machines in Sutton Coldfield typically sell for £30 to £250 (about $40 to $335). Descaling history matters more than age here, which is why two machines of the same model can be worth quite different amounts.

What coffee machines are worth
What lifts the price
- Portafilter, baskets and tamper all included
- Original packaging for safe posting
What pulls it down
- A weak or failing pump, audible when it runs
- Capsule machines for discontinued systems
Working out what yours is worth
- Check the water tank and group head for scale
- Gather every accessory that came with it
Getting it ready
- Run a full descaling cycle, then a couple of clean water cycles. This is the single highest-value thing you can do.
- Note the model number and check whether it takes a proprietary pod system, which sharply narrows who wants it.
Photograph
- The machine front on, clean, with the drip tray in place
- Everything included: portafilter, baskets, tamper, milk jug, descaling tools
Put in the description
- Type: pod, filter, espresso with portafilter, or bean to cup
- Which accessories are included: portafilter, baskets, tamper, milk frother, jug
Heavy with a water tank that must be fully drained before posting, or it will leak over everything. Local collection lets you pull a shot in front of the buyer, which sells the machine better than any photograph.

Has it been descaled?
Do it, then say so with confidence. It is the question every buyer asks and a straight yes is worth real money on the price.
